Comprehending the Sump Pump


Prior to diving into the cleansing procedure, it's necessary to have a fundamental understanding of exactly how a sump pump works. Normally mounted in a pit or container below the basement floor, a sump pump includes numerous essential components, including a pump, a float switch, and a discharge pipe. When water accumulates in the pit, the float switch turns on the pump, which then pumps the water out via the discharge pipe, away from the building's foundation.

Detailed Overview to Cleaning a Sump Pump


Shutting Off the Power


Begin by separating the power supply to the sump pump to avoid any mishaps while cleaning.

Removing Debris and Dust


Use a container or a scoop to remove any kind of noticeable particles, dust, or sediment from the sump pit. Dispose of the particles appropriately to stop it from clogging the pump or the discharge pipeline.

Cleaning up the Pump and Drift Change


When the pit is free from particles, meticulously eliminate the pump from the pit. Evaluate the pump and the float switch for any kind of signs of damages or wear. Use a soft brush or towel to clean the surfaces and get rid of any type of built up gunk.

Purging the System


After cleansing the pump and float button, flush the sump pit with tidy water to get rid of any staying dust or debris. This will certainly aid ensure that the pump operates efficiently and efficiently.

Looking For Appropriate Functioning


Before re-installing the pump, do a quick test to make sure that the float button activates the pump appropriately. Put some water into the sump pit and observe the pump's operation. If everything is working appropriately, you can rebuild the pump and reconnect the power supply.

    How To Clean A Sump Pump Properly


    Electricity



    The first step will be to ensure that you stay safe or that the professional is safe. You will need to unplug the power cord to the sump pump. Or, if it happens to be hard wired into place, you will need to turn the breaker off that is going to the pump. You don’t ever want to try to maintain, clean, or repair a piece of electrical machinery with the electricity still feeding it.


    Turn the water off


    You will be working on your sump pump cleaning, so you will want to make sure that if any drains are feeding into the pump pit, they have the water shut off to them, or it is known that no one should use them. You do not want to be halfway through the process of cleaning sump pump pit units out when a washing machine worth of water dumps on you.


    Disconnect your pump


    Your pump will be connected to a discharge pipe that will presumably go outside your home. You will need to disconnect this line to be able to remove the pump from the sump pump pit.


    Wrap the pump


    You will likely want to take your pump outside for a good sump pump cleaning. You will probably have to haul the pump through your house. So now is the time to wrap it in plastic, a trash bag, or even towels to keep it from dripping as you haul it outside.


    Clean the pump


    Now it is time to clean the pump. Take a garden hose and spray it down well. Make sure to get all sides of it and all the openings. You will want to wash all of the debris off that you can, but some of it may not come off so quickly, so you will have to introduce the scrub brush.



    Depending on what your sump pump pit looks like, you may need to use a scrub brush to get the hard stuck on gunk and dirt off of the pump. A 50/50 mix of water and vinegar is an excellent sump pump cleaner.


    Rinse the pump


    Give your sump pump another good spray down with your garden hose. After you scrape off all of the extra gunk, it will need suitable spraying to get the rest of the stuff left before it is ready to be reinstalled back in the pit. And that is how to clean a sump pump — but, you aren’t quite done yet.


    Drain the check valve


    Depending on the location of your check valve, you may need to use a bucket to catch the water. But you will need to drain the water off of the check valve, which may be a significant amount depending on how long your drain is. Your check valve is a valve that will only allow the water to flow one way. So the water can be pushed out of the drain, but it cannot flow back into your sump pump pit. If your check valve comes apart, you can disassemble it and clean it to ensure it is clean and functioning correctly.


    Wet/dry vac the water


    You will need to vacuum the water out of your sump pump pit. You may also need to use the shop vac to clean up any water messes that have been made, depending on how bad the spills got


    Clean and inspect the pit


    The sump pump pit has removed the water, allowing you to give it a good visual inspection. Ensure there is no severe damage, that nothing is in the pit that can damage your sump pump and that it is not full of dirt that your pump can suck up. Next, spray it down with some disinfectant to ensure it is clean and ready to reinstall.
